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C)

Location: Oregon
Work Setting: Remote / Telehealth
Employment Type: Full-Time
Salary: $115,000–$120,000 per year
Schedule: Monday–Friday, 9:00 AM–5:00 PM

Position Overview

We are seeking an Oregon-licensed LPC to provide professional counseling services through telehealth. This position involves direct clinical care for clients presenting with a range of mental health, behavioral, and life-related concerns.

The successful candidate will manage an assigned caseload, exercise independent clinical judgment, and maintain the documentation and follow-up required for ongoing treatment. The role offers a consistent weekday schedule within a fully remote care model.

Core Responsibilities

  • Conduct individual counseling sessions through a secure telehealth platform
  • Complete client intakes and clinical assessments
  • Establish treatment goals and appropriate care plans
  • Apply evidence-informed counseling interventions within the scope of licensure
  • Evaluate client response to treatment and modify interventions when clinically appropriate
  •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ation
  • Coordinate referrals or additional services when indicated
  • Protect client confidentiality and comply with Oregon licensing, ethical, and telehealth requirements


Requirements
  • Must hold an active Oregon license in one of the following accepted credentials: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(LMFT),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), or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W)
  • Experience in therapy, counseling, psychology, or clinical social work
  • Comfortable providing services in a telehealth / remote environment
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to manage clinical responsibilities independently


Benefits
  • 2 weeks of paid time off
  • Health insurance coverage
  • 401(k) plan with a 3% company match
